Climate overview of Aghadowey
The climate in Aghadowey, Londonderry County, United Kingdom, sees a moderate range of temperatures across the year, from 18°C (64°F) in July down to 9°C (48°F) in January.
With around 1165 mm (46 in) of annual rainfall, Aghadowey has a notably wet climate. The wettest month is November. May is the sunniest month, averaging 6.8 hours of sunshine per day.

Monthly Temperature in Aghadowey
The climate in Aghadowey experiences moderate temperature changes, with mild shifts between seasons. Average daytime temperatures reach a pleasant 18°C (64°F) in July. In January, the coolest month of the year, temperatures drop to a chilly 9°C (48°F).
At night, temperatures range from around 12°C (54°F) in July to 3°C (37°F) in January.

Rainfall in Aghadowey
Aghadowey experiences significant rainfall throughout the year, averaging 1165 mm (46 in) of precipitation annually. Despite minor fluctuations, Aghadowey enjoys fairly consistent precipitation throughout the year. In November, you can expect around 109 mm (4.3 in) of precipitation, while in March, Aghadowey receives about 83 mm (3.3 in). For more details, please visit our Aghadowey Precipitation page.

Sunshine Hours in Aghadowey
Aghadowey can be enjoyed more throughout the sunniest month of May under a blue sky, with approximately 6.8 hours of sunshine daily. In contrast, the city experiences much darker days in December, with only 1.3 hours of sunlight per day.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Aghadowey
What is the best time to visit Aghadowey?
May, June, July, August and September typically offer the most optimal weather in Aghadowey. In contrast, January, February, March, November and December tend to have less optimal conditions.
What temperatures can I expect in Aghadowey?
Daytime highs range from 9°C (48°F) in January to 18°C (64°F) in July. Nighttime lows range from 3°C (37°F) to 12°C (54°F).
How much rain does Aghadowey get?
Annual rainfall is around 1165 mm (46 in). November is the wettest month with 109 mm (4.3 in), while March is the driest with 83 mm (3.3 in).
How sunny is Aghadowey?
Aghadowey receives around 1,342 hours of sunshine per year. May is the sunniest month with 203 hours, while December is the cloudiest with just 39 hours.
